The aim of this study was to verify the presence of cooperative structures between the equity of Brazilian companies for granting public services on highways. The methodology was empirical-analytic, the study was characterized as exploratory and descriptive research regarding the goals, procedures and documentation regarding the quantitative to the addressing the problem. The technique was used for network analysis, we compared the three main features from the standpoint of small worlds and the degree of centrality of 48 dealerships and 77 shareholders. The results indicate that networks are formed with cooperative structures like small worlds, this might represent the shareholders in the building sector to the detriment of participating in isolation. This consideration is consistent with the finding of the centrality of trend degree of stockholders, which agglutinate yours investments in concessionaires forming a controlling group of companies
